When we first looked at the Repo module in Chapter 1, Getting Started with Repo, we looked at the insert_all and delete_all functions for inserting and deleting data. Ecto provides these functions so you can perform these operations without schemas (which, as we saw in the last section, is sometimes the best approach). When you are working with schemas, Repo has two parallel functions, insert and delete. Let’s take a look at those now.
